The postcode SE19 1QX is located in Lambeth, in the county of Inner London.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. SE19 1QX is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

SE19 1QX is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 3.6 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of SE19 1QX as Urbanites > Urban professionals and families > Multi-ethnic professionals with families.

The closest road name to SE19 1QX is Oaks Avenue which is centered 45 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Gipsy Hill Gipsy Road and is 70 m away. Access to the Metro/Tram is 3.31 km away at Birkbeck Tram Stop The closest railway station is Gipsy Hill Rail Station, 353 m away.

The closest primary school to SE19 1QX (for ages 11 and under) is Kingswood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on March 14, 2019.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Kingsdale Foundation School. The last OFSTED inspection on June 15, 2017 rated this school as Outstanding

The local pub for residents of SE19 1QX is The Paxton and is 117 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on April 26, 2021. The nearest takeaway food is available from Favorite Chicken And Ribs and is 117 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Satisfactory on January 21, 2022.

Residents reported an average download speed of 62.4 Mbps and an average upload speed of 15.7 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.1 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.3 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for SE19 1QX is covered by the Metropolitan Police police force association and Lambeth is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
